# python-challenge

![image](https://github.com/joyyster/python-challenge/assets/145946583/4e600e25-1afd-4e0c-8a91-8d965e7b5ba0)

In this Challenge, I was tasked with creating a Python script to analyze the financial records of your company. I was given a financial dataset called budget_data.csv. The dataset is composed of two columns: "Date" and "Profit/Losses".
PyBank Instructions
Your task is to create a Python script that analyzes the records to calculate each of the following values:

The total number of months included in the dataset

The net total amount of "Profit/Losses" over the entire period

The changes in "Profit/Losses" over the entire period, and then the average of those changes

The greatest increase in profits (date and amount) over the entire period

The greatest decrease in profits (date and amount) over the entire period

Your analysis should align with the following results:

Financial Analysis
----------------------------
Total Months: 86
Total: $22564198
Average Change: $-8311.11
Greatest Increase in Profits: Aug-16 ($1862002)
Greatest Decrease in Profits: Feb-14 ($-1825558)
In addition, your final script should both print the analysis to the terminal and export a text file with the results.

In this Challenge, I was tasked with helping a small, rural town modernize its vote-counting process.
PyPoll Instructions
You will be given a set of poll data called election_data.csv. The dataset is composed of three columns: "Voter ID", "County", and "Candidate". Your task is to create a Python script that analyzes the votes and calculates each of the following values:

The total number of votes cast

A complete list of candidates who received votes

The percentage of votes each candidate won

The total number of votes each candidate won

The winner of the election based on popular vote

Your analysis should align with the following results:

Election Results
-------------------------
Total Votes: 369711
-------------------------
Charles Casper Stockham: 23.049% (85213)
Diana DeGette: 73.812% (272892)
Raymon Anthony Doane: 3.139% (11606)
-------------------------
Winner: Diana DeGette
-------------------------
